
The nominees for the '2024 Billboard Music Awards' in America have been continuously announced. According to the final nominee list announced on November 25 (local time), BTS's Jimin and Jungkook have been nominated in the 'Top Global K-Pop Artist' and 'Top Global K-Pop Song' categories. Following last year, they have once again been nominated for the 'BBMAs,' proving their unchanging presence. Jimin is nominated for 'Top Global K-Pop Song' with the title track 'Who' from his 2nd solo album 'MUSE.' 'Who' recorded 14th place on the US Billboard's main song chart 'HOT100' immediately after its release. The song is still loved by many and has charted on 'HOT100' for 17 consecutive weeks. Jungkook aims for a second consecutive win in the same category with his solo single '3D (feat. Jack Harlow)' and the title track 'Standing Next to You' from his solo album 'GOLDEN.' Additionally, 'Standing Next to You' is nominated for 'Top Selling Song,' and 'GOLDEN' is nominated for 'Top K-Pop Album.' 'GOLDEN' has charted on the US Billboard's main album chart 'Billboard 200' for 24 consecutive weeks, setting a record for the longest charting period for an album by a Korean solo artist. Due to this popularity, Jungkook has become the first K-Pop solo artist to be listed in the 'Top Song Sales Artist' category. He has been selected as a finalist in a total of six categories, making him the artist with the most nominations at this year's 'BBMAs' among K-Pop singers. Stray Kids have also been nominated for two consecutive years, in the 'Top Duo/Group,' 'Top K-Pop Album,' and 'Top Global K-Pop Artist' categories. Notably, they are the only K-Pop artists nominated for two albums, '樂-STAR' and 'ATE,' in the 'Top K-Pop Album' category. ENHYPEN has been nominated in two categories: 'Top Global K-Pop Artist' and 'Top K-Pop Touring Artist.' SEVENTEEN is nominated for 'Top K-Pop Touring Artist,' ATEEZ for 'Top K-Pop Album,' and LE SSERAFIM for 'Top Global K-Pop Song.' Furthermore, TOMORROW X TOGETHER is nominated in three categories: 'Top Global K-Pop Artist,' 'Top K-Pop Touring Artist,' and 'Top K-Pop Album,' while ILLIT has been nominated for 'Top Global K-Pop Song' just about eight months after their debut. The 'BBMAs' are regarded as one of America's four major music awards, alongside the Grammy Awards, American Music Awards, and MTV Video Music Awards, boasting high authority. This year's award ceremony will be held on December 12 and is scheduled to be broadcast on FOX and Amazon Fire TV channels.

BTS's 'Filter,' a solo track by Jimin from their album 'MAP OF THE SOUL: 7,' has surpassed 500 million streams on Spotify. The song explores various meanings of 'filter,' reflecting Jimin's desire to present new and captivating aspects of himself. The album achieved global success, topping the Billboard 200, and BTS plans to release their 5th album on March 20, alongside a world tour.
